AAPI Commends Historic Victories of AAPI Members in State House Races

Washington, D.C. - Today, the American Association of Physicians of Indian Origin offered its warmest congratulations to AAPI members Dr. Prasad Srinivasan for winning his election to the 31st district of the Connecticut State House of Representatives and Dr. Janak Joshi for securing victory in the 14th district of the Colorado State House of Representatives.

“This is an amazing day for AAPI as we celebrate the victory of two of our own members in statehouses in Connecticut and Colorado,” said Dr. Ajeet Singhvi, AAPI President. “The rise of Indian Americans continues across all facets of life in America, including politics.

“Dr. Srinivasan and Dr. Joshi are well-suited for their new roles as legislators, being physicians and small business owners. Dr. Srinivasan will be the only physician in the Connecticut General Assembly while Dr. Joshi practiced medicine for more than thirty years, with both now bringing a unique health care perspective to their respective legislative bodies.

“Both Dr. Srinivasan and Dr. Joshi have been involved in their local communities, giving back and helping others for years. Now, those same communities have responded by electing them to represent their best interests in their state houses. We are so proud of both Dr. Srinivasan and Dr. Joshi for their victorious elections and wish them the very best in the years ahead,” concluded Dr. Singhvi.

Dr. Prasad Srinivasan was elected as a Republican to represent the 31st district of the Connecticut State House of Representatives. Dr. Janak Joshi was elected as a Republican to represent the 14th district of the Colorado State House of Representatives.
